I think many people have a desire, or even feel called into youth ministry, but what discourages them are false limiting beliefs about themselves. It could be their age, their inexperience, their lack of self-discipline, their lack of resources, lack of charisma, etc. However, I’m encouraged looking in the Word of God and seeing many, despite limiting beliefs about themselves, whom God used for great things. Think of Jeremiah, who thought he was too young. Think of Moses, who was scared to death of speaking. God used them despite their evaluation of themselves to do amazing ministries and bless many. He can do the same with us.
This is my experience: when I turn my eyes from myself and instead focus on God, the possibilities change. Because I believe what He can do is far greater than what I can do.
